Well...I have 4 ferrets...and only one of them has a "favorite" toy....but
he is a FANATIC about it!!!  It is a white fluffy, furry mouse...
 
(he used to have a different one...but it "died" when he put a REAL dead
mouse in with it!!..it didn't make it thru the washing machine!!!...
 
he used to climb the clothes in my closet and put it between two certain
shirts...every time...we would test him...move it...and he ALWAYS put it
back in the same place...would stop whatever he was doing if he found it
out of place and put it exactly back in the same place...but then I guess
we, or the cat, T.K., moved it once too often and he decided it would be
safer in his cage...LOL)
 
 ...he keep this new one in his cage...at the top of the cage...in the
yellow or the pink thingys...never plays with it, just goes up and checks
on it...
 
also the cat, T.K., goes in the cage and "steals" it and drops it in
another room for Wolfie to find...and he does...and runs it right back to
it's "special" place...
 
none of the other ferrets mess with it though!...that strikes me as
odd... :)
